Manufacturer
AMD acquired Xilinx in 2022 and maintains the Spartan-6 FPGA product family for long-lifecycle industrial and aerospace applications.
The Spartan-6 family was designed for cost-sensitive, power-efficient, high-reliability applications where programmable logic replaces ASICs or complex CPLDs - especially in systems requiring configurable I/O, deterministic timing, and field-upgradable functionality.
